Employment Deferment and Cancellations

Nurse or Medical Technicians

You must have full-time employment as a nurse or medical technician who provides health care services.

Medical technicians must be an allied health professional (working in a field such as therapy, dental hygiene, medical technology, or nutrition) who is certified, registered, or licensed by the appropriate state agency in the state in which he or she provides health care services.

An allied health professional is someone who assists, facilitates, or compliments the work of physicians and other specialists in the health care system.

A nurse is a licensed practical nurse, a registered nurse, or other individual who is licensed by the appropriate state agency to provide nursing services.
